Developing a Customer-Centric Approach

In the world of e-commerce, putting the customer first is key to success. Developing a customer-centric approach involves prioritizing the needs and preferences of your customers in every aspect of your business.

Understanding Your Customers

To provide exceptional customer service, you must first understand your customers. Take the time to gather data and insights on your target audience, including their shopping preferences, demographics, and behavior. By understanding your customers, you can tailor your customer service approach to meet their specific needs.

Personalizing the Customer Experience

Personalization is essential in e-commerce customer service. Make an effort to address your customers by their names, recommend products based on their purchase history, and provide tailored recommendations. Personalizing the customer experience shows that you care about your customers and are invested in their satisfaction.

Utilizing Technology to Enhance Customer Service

In the digital age, technology plays a crucial role in enhancing customer service in e-commerce. By utilizing the right tools and platforms, you can streamline processes, improve efficiency, and deliver a seamless customer experience.

Implementing Live Chat Support

Live chat support is a valuable tool for providing real-time assistance to customers. By offering live chat support on your website, you can quickly resolve customer inquiries, address concerns, and provide personalized assistance. Live chat support helps create a seamless shopping experience that encourages customers to make a purchase.

Integrating AI-Powered Chatbots

AI-powered chatbots are another innovative technology that can enhance customer service in e-commerce. Chatbots can handle a wide range of customer inquiries, provide instant responses, and offer 24/7 support. By integrating AI-powered chatbots into your customer service strategy, you can improve response times, reduce workload, and enhance the overall shopping experience for your customers.

Providing Multichannel Support

In today's digital landscape, customers expect to have access to customer service across multiple channels. Providing multichannel support allows customers to reach out to you through their preferred communication channels.

Offering Email Support

Email support is a traditional yet effective channel for customer service in e-commerce. By offering email support, you can provide detailed responses, keep a record of communications, and address complex issues. Make sure to respond to customer emails promptly and professionally to maintain a high level of customer satisfaction.

Engaging on Social Media

Social media has become a powerful channel for customer service in e-commerce. Engage with your customers on social media platforms such as Facebook, Twitter, and Instagram to address inquiries, resolve issues, and build relationships. By being active on social media, you can show your customers that you are accessible and responsive to their needs.

Resolving Customer Complaints Effectively

Dealing with customer complaints is an inevitable part of running an e-commerce business. Handling complaints effectively is crucial for maintaining customer satisfaction and loyalty.

Listening to Customer Feedback

Listening to customer feedback is the first step in resolving complaints effectively. Encourage customers to provide feedback through surveys, reviews, and ratings. By listening to your customers, you can identify areas for improvement and address issues before they escalate.

Resolving Issues Promptly

When a customer files a complaint, it is essential to address it promptly and professionally. Respond to customer complaints in a timely manner, acknowledge their concerns, and offer solutions to resolve the issue. By resolving issues promptly, you can show your customers that their satisfaction is your top priority.

Offering Proactive Support

Proactive customer service involves anticipating customer needs and addressing them before they become problems. By offering proactive support, you can enhance the customer experience and build stronger relationships with your customers.

Providing Product Recommendations

One way to offer proactive support is by providing product recommendations to your customers. Use data analytics and customer insights to recommend products that align with their interests and preferences. By offering personalized product recommendations, you can help customers find what they are looking for and increase sales.

Sending Follow-Up Emails

Sending follow-up emails is another way to provide proactive support to your customers. After a purchase, send a follow-up email to ensure that the customer received their order, ask for feedback, and offer assistance if needed. Follow-up emails show that you care about your customers and are committed to their satisfaction.

Implementing a Knowledge Base

A knowledge base is a valuable resource for customers seeking self-service options and solutions to common issues. By implementing a knowledge base on your website, you can empower customers to find answers to their questions quickly and easily.

Creating FAQs

Create a FAQ (Frequently Asked Questions) section on your website to address common customer inquiries. Include detailed answers, troubleshooting tips, and information about your products and services. FAQs can help customers find answers on their own and reduce the need to contact customer support.

Providing Tutorials and How-To Guides

Offer tutorials and how-to guides on your website to help customers navigate your products and services. Create step-by-step instructions, video tutorials, and troubleshooting guides to assist customers in using your products effectively. Tutorials and how-to guides can enhance the customer experience and reduce the likelihood of customer issues.

Monitoring Customer Satisfaction

Monitoring customer satisfaction is essential for understanding how well your customer service strategies are performing. By collecting feedback, analyzing data, and measuring key performance indicators, you can track customer satisfaction and make data-driven improvements.

Sending Customer Surveys

Send customer surveys to gather feedback on the customer service experience. Use surveys to ask customers about their satisfaction levels, gather suggestions for improvement, and identify areas where you can enhance the customer experience. Customer surveys provide valuable insights that can help you refine your customer service approach.

Analyzing Customer Data

Analyze customer data to track key performance indicators related to customer service. Monitor metrics such as response times, resolution rates, customer satisfaction scores, and customer retention rates. By analyzing customer data, you can identify trends, make informed decisions, and optimize your customer service strategy.
